- Immediate Application: Apply the putty mixture immediately after mixing.
- Priming Coat: Apply a thin coat of the product for good adhesion before applying the mixed product.
- Air Entrapment: Take precautions to avoid air entrapment during application for a smooth coating.
- Working Time and Cure Time: The working and cure time depend on temperature and mass. Higher temperatures and larger mass result in faster curing.
- Maturation Time for Low Temperatures: To speed up the cure at low temperatures, allow the mixture to mature before use and pre-heat the surface under repairs until warm to the touch.
- Slowing Cure at High Temperatures: To slow the cure at high temperatures, mix in small masses to prevent rapid curing and cool the resin/hardener components.
